Himalayas logo
JobgetherJO

Backend Developer (Java, Python)

Jobgether

Salary: 91k-130k USD

United States only

Stay safe on Himalayas

Never send money to companies. Jobs on Himalayas will never require payment from applicants.

This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Backend Developer (Java, Python) in the United States.

As a Backend Developer, you will be a key contributor in designing, building, and maintaining scalable, high-performance server-side systems for innovative applications. You will work in a dynamic environment focused on sustainable technology solutions, collaborating with cross-functional teams to create robust microservice architectures, data pipelines, and backend infrastructure. This role emphasizes both hands-on development and architectural guidance, offering the chance to leverage cutting-edge technologies such as AWS, PostgreSQL, TimescaleDB, and IoT protocols. You will influence product performance, ensure system reliability and security, and contribute to continuous improvement of development practices. The position provides a blend of startup agility with the stability of a global organization, fostering professional growth and innovation.

Accountabilities

  • Develop, test, and deploy scalable backend applications using Java, Python, or functional programming languages.
  • Maintain and enhance backend infrastructure, including deployment, monitoring, troubleshooting, and cloud management.
  • Design, implement, and optimize data pipelines, detection algorithms, and time-series data processing.
  • Collaborate with product stakeholders, front-end engineers, and IoT teams to ensure seamless integration and delivery of solutions.
  • Implement and maintain CI/CD pipelines, testing protocols, and Infrastructure-as-Code (IaC) practices.
  • Contribute to the design and documentation of APIs, data models, and system architecture.
  • Participate actively in Agile development practices, including sprint planning, code reviews, and knowledge sharing.

Requirements

  • 6+ years of experience building scalable backend software solutions.
  • 5+ years of experience with web frameworks and cloud platform management (preferably AWS).
  • Strong experience with databases, especially PostgreSQL, TimescaleDB, and API design (REST, GraphQL).
  • Proficiency in Java and Python, with experience in functional programming languages such as Elixir, Erlang, Clojure, or Haskell.
  • Experience designing and maintaining data pipelines, signal processing, and IoT integrations.
  • Familiarity with Infrastructure-as-Code, deployment automation, and CI/CD tools.
  • Solid understanding of software quality, testing practices, and full development lifecycle.
  • Excellent communication, collaboration, and problem-solving skills.
  • Bachelor’s degree in Computer Science or related field, or equivalent experience.
  • Plus: Experience in mobile or front-end development, embedded firmware, electrical engineering, or electronics prototyping.

Benefits

  • Competitive annual salary range of $91,000 to $130,000, commensurate with experience.
  • Participation in annual Short Term Incentive plan.
  • Flexible remote working arrangements with occasional onsite meetings.
  • Collaborative, inclusive work environment fostering innovation and continuous learning.
  • Hands-on experience with cutting-edge technologies and impactful sustainability projects.
  • Opportunities for professional growth in a startup-like environment backed by a global organization.

Jobgether is a Talent Matching Platform that partners with companies worldwide to efficiently connect top talent with the right opportunities through AI-driven job matching.

When you apply, your profile goes through our AI-powered screening process designed to identify top talent efficiently and fairly.
🔍 Our AI evaluates your CV and LinkedIn profile thoroughly, analyzing your skills, experience, and achievements.
📊 It compares your profile to the job’s core requirements and past success factors to determine your match score.
🎯 Based on this analysis, we automatically shortlist the 3 candidates with the highest match to the role.
🧠 When necessary, our human team may perform an additional manual review to ensure no strong profile is missed.

The process is transparent, skills-based, and free of bias — focusing solely on your fit for the role. Once the shortlist is completed, we share it directly with the company that owns the job opening. The final decision and next steps (such as interviews or additional assessments) are then made by their internal hiring team.

Thank you for your interest!

About the job

Apply before

Posted on

Job type

Full Time

Experience level

Mid-level
Senior

Salary

Salary: 91k-130k USD

Location requirements

Hiring timezones

United States +/- 0 hours
Claim this profileJobgether logoJO

Jobgether

View company profile

Similar remote jobs

Here are other jobs you might want to apply for.

View all remote jobs

671 remote jobs at Jobgether

Explore the variety of open remote roles at Jobgether, offering flexible work options across multiple disciplines and skill levels.

View all jobs at Jobgether

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an
Jobgether hiring Backend Developer (Java, Python) • Remote (Work from Home) | Himalayas